1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the Sun?

Back

The Sun is the closest star to Earth and is a huge ball of hot gases.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How long does it take for Earth to orbit the Sun?

Back

It takes Earth about 365 1/4 days to orbit the Sun once.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What shape is the Earth's orbit around the Sun?

Back

The Earth's orbit is elliptical, meaning it is oval-shaped.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does 'axis' mean in relation to Earth?

Back

The axis is an imaginary line that goes through the center of the Earth from the North Pole to the South Pole.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How long does it take for Earth to rotate once on its axis?

Back

It takes Earth 24 hours to complete one rotation.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the main source of light and heat for Earth?

Back

The Sun is the main source of light and heat for Earth.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the difference between rotation and revolution?

Back

Rotation is when Earth spins on its axis, while revolution is when Earth orbits around the Sun.
